On 11/8/19 2:52 PM, Rafia Sabih wrote:
> Now, my question is shouldn't we always use this list in sorted order,
> in other words can there be scenarios where such a sorting will not
> help? I am talking about only the cases where the list consists of all
> constants and could fit in memory. Basically, when we are
> transforming the in expression and found that it consists of all
> constants, then sort it as well, codewise at transfromAExprIn, of course
> there might be better ways to accomplish this.
>
> So, your thoughts, opinions, suggestions are more than welcome.

If it is worth sorting them should depend on the index, e.g. for hash
indexes sorting would just be a waste of time.

Hi Andreas, 
Thanks for your response. Here, I meant this list sorting only for Btree, as you well pointed out that for other indexes like hash this wouldn't really make sense.
